WHAT IS IT ABOUT?

A cookie is a file that is downloaded to your computer to access certain web pages. Cookies allow a website, among other things, store and retrieve information about browsing habits of a user or your computer, depending on the information they contain and the way you use your computer, can be used to recognize the user. The user’s browser stores cookies on your hard drive during the current session only occupy a minimal memory space and not harming the computer. The cookies do not contain any specific personal information, and most of them are deleted from the hard drive at the end of the browser session (so-called session cookies).
Most browsers accept cookies as standard and, independently thereof, in granting or denying security settings stored cookies or temporary.

What types of cookies used this site?

  • Technical Cookies: These are those that allow the user to navigate through a web page or application platform and the use of different options or services it exist as, for example, control traffic and data communication, identify session , access restricted parts , remember the elements of an order, make the buying process an order, make the request for registration or participation in an event, use the security features while browsing store content for broadcast or sound or video content sharing through social networks.
  • Customization Cookies: These are those that allow the user to access the service with some features of a general nature based on a predefined set of criteria in the user terminal such as would be the language, the type of browser through which you access the service, the locale from which you access the service, etc. .
  • Cookies analysis: those that are well treated by us or by third parties, allow us to quantify the number of users and perform the measurement and statistical analysis of the use made by users of the service provided. This is discussed in browsing our website in order to improve the supply of products or services that we offer.
  • Advertising Cookies: These are those who, well treated by us or by third parties, allow us to manage the most effective way possible to offer advertising spaces in the website, tailoring ad content to the content of the requested service or use they make of our website. So we can analyze your browsing habits on the Internet and we can show you regarding your listing Advertise with navigation.
  • Cookies behavioral advertising: are those that enable the management, the most efficient way of advertising spaces, where appropriate, the publisher has included a website, application or platform from providing the requested service. These cookies store information on user behavior obtained through continued observing their browsing habits, allowing develop a specific profile to display ads based on the same.

Cookies may be either “persistent” cookies or “session” cookies: a persistent cookie will be stored by a web browser and will remain valid until its set expiry date, unless deleted by the user before the expiry date; a session cookie, on the other hand, will expire at the end of the user session, when the web browser is closed
